यदि \(x^2+tx+12=0\) के वास्तविक मूल नहीं हैं तो (t) के लिए सही शर्त क्या है?

If \(x^2+tx+12=0\) has no real roots, what is the correct condition for (t)?

Explanation opens after your attempt
Correct Answer

A. \(t^2<48\)

Step 1

Concept

For no real roots, (D<0) is required. So \(t^2-48<0\), that is \(t^2<48\).
